Families in Stratford, Ontario, can head to Upper Queen’s Park on April 4, 2026, for the annual CJCS/2DayFM/Rhéo Thompson Candies Easter Egg Hunt. The event serves as a central holiday activity that encourages residents and visitors to spend time together outdoors.

Organized by local radio stations CJCS and 2DayFM along with Rhéo Thompson Candies, the hunt is hosted at the city park to foster community spirit and highlight Stratford as a family-friendly destination. This tradition, which typically invites children aged 12 and under to participate, is part of a broader effort to provide local recreation that people of all ages can enjoy during the spring season.

According to the Destination Stratford events calendar, several other nearby communities are also hosting celebrations on April 4, 2026. These include the 4th Annual Easter Fun Day in Sebringville and a community egg hunt and fun event in Harrington.
